Sharpen your act

For work, rest or play, a tailored jacket is one of the hardest-working staples in a man’s wardrobe. Today, thanks to hybrid working, things have relaxed; never has it looked more stylish – or smart – to wear a blazer, like this sleek design by Charles Tyrwhitt, with a pair of beautifully cut chinos in a contrasting fabric. The key is to keep colours tonal and accessories traditional: a knitted tie or folded pocket square smartens things up instantly. If you’re going out for dinner, focus on fabric and colour. Ensure your blazer takes centre stage with a simple T-shirt in a luxe material. While a deconstructed style suits daytime, a more structured cut is better for evenings – it’ll make you look smarter and more sophisticated. And who doesn’t want that.

Get your shacket

Meet the shacket, a hybrid of a shirt and jacket that’s often checked and usually worn a tad oversized. Thicker than a shirt, but thinner than your heavy winter coat, it’s the perfect layering piece and can be worn throughout spring. Choose from this khaki utility shacket or the neutral cream shacket (or both). Right now, beat the chill when you’re working from home by wearing it instead of a cardigan. On milder days, throw it over a sweatshirt and jeans or chino shorts and leather loafers before you head out. Come summer, team with a white Supima cotton T-shirt and your favourite denim pieces for a low-effort look.

Button it

The polo shirt was come a long way since its conception as a more practical top for playing tennis in. It’s always been the smarter alternative to wearing a T-shirt but has generally stayed in its lane of casual classic. No longer: we’ve made a polo that holds its own in the city by switching up the usual piqué cotton for a refined knit. This makes for a finer finish, making the polo a viable alternative to a shirt for the office or a night out on the town. The super-soft knit comes in a sophisticated striped navy design, with a classic polo collar and buttons for those of a more retro disposition. All in all, the perfect top for when you can’t decide what to wear, day or night. Team with a pair of timeless shades (discover which sunglasses styles suit your face shape first) and slim-fit chinos for a polished finish.
